Live stream will be available after this brief ad from our sponsors
ContestsEvents

LISTEN LIVE

Sightings

NewsList: 29 UFO Sightings That Have Been Reported In North Carolina This Year

Dictionary.com defines the term UFO as “unidentified flying object: any unexplained moving object observed in the sky, especially one assumed by some observers to be of extraterrestrial origin”. So while we…

Melanie Day